#faee04 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#faee04 is composed of 98% red, 93.3%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.8%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 57.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 49.8%. #faee04 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#f5dd00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ff00.

#faee04 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#faee04 has RGB values of R:250, G:238,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.98,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16444932.

Shades and Tints of #faee04
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#121100 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.
